随着加密货币的飞速发展,比特币作为第一个也是最知名的数字货币,对全球金融体系产生了深远的影响。在这个背...
随着区块链技术的不断发展,数字货币的普及,区块链钱包成为越来越多用户进行数字资产交易的重要工具。而区块链钱包地址作为钱包的关键组成部分,它在资产的接收和转账中起着不可替代的作用。本文将对区块链钱包地址的概念、结构、生成过程、以及如何安全地使用它进行详细探讨。同时,还将就相关的问题进行深入分析,以帮助读者更好地理解区块链钱包地址的各个方面。
区块链钱包地址是一个由数字和字母组成的字符串,它类似于银行账户号码,用于接收和发送数字货币。每个钱包地址是唯一的,这意味着每个地址在区块链网络中只有一份,且与特定用户的资产关联。用户通过钱包地址可以轻松进行数字货币的转账操作,增加了交易的便利性。
区块链钱包地址的结构因不同的区块链平台而异。以比特币为例,其钱包地址通常为26到35个字符的字符串,常见的以“1”、“3”或“bc1”开头。不同的开头字母表示不同类型的地址,例如P2PKH、P2SH或SegWit地址。以太坊的地址则是以“0x”开头,后接40个十六进制字符,总共42个字符。
生成区块链钱包地址通常需要通过公私钥对的生成。用户先生成一个私钥,私钥是一个随机数,拥有私钥即可完全控制与之对应的资产。接着,通过一定的算法(如SHA-256和RIPEMD-160)对私钥进行计算,最终生成公钥,再将公钥进行哈希处理,得到钱包地址。这个过程中,私钥和钱包地址之间存在唯一的一一对应关系。
区块链钱包地址可以分为多种类型,主要包括:
1. 普通地址(P2PKH):主要用于比特币的接收与发送。
2. 脚本地址(P2SH):允许用户创建Scripts以控制资金的释放条件。
3. SegWit地址:支持隔离见证功能,提高了交易的处理效率。
4. 以太坊地址:使用不同的算法生成,适用于以太坊网络的数字货币接收和发送。
每种地址都有其特定的用途与优势,用户在使用时应该根据需求选择合适的地址类型。
使用区块链钱包地址时,用户必须确保地址的保密性和安全性。一旦私钥丢失或泄漏,用户将Lose所有数字资产。因此,保护私钥的安全非常重要,包括不在公共场所泄露、使用强密码以及多重签名等方法来确保安全。同时,用户在进行交易时应仔细核对钱包地址,以避免因输入错误而损失资金。
大部分区块链的用户会发现自己在使用特定钱包地址进行交易后,可能会想要使用新的钱包地址。这是可能的,但需要理解区块链的特性。区块链钱包地址是数字货币交易的唯一标识,用户在一个钱包中可以生成多个地址。在大多数情况下,用户可以在其钱包软件中通过点击生成新地址的选项来创建新的钱包地址。
更改钱包地址是为了提高隐私保护,并减少资产被跟踪的风险。这种做法特别是在出售商品或服务时,通过使用一次性地址可以有效提高交易的隐私性。但需要注意的是,用户在使用新地址接收资金时,需告知交易对方新的地址,并确保收件方了解这一改变。
同时,一些钱包服务还提供自动生成新地址的功能,以便收款时不必手动更换地址。在此基础上,用户依然应该定期检查和管理自己的钱包地址,以确保安全与便利。
保护区块链钱包地址和私钥的安全至关重要,合理的存储方法可以大幅降低资产被盗的风险。首先,建议用户采用硬件钱包来存储私钥,硬件钱包是专门为保存私钥而设计的物理设备,它自带加密芯片和保护措施,能有效抵御黑客攻击。
其次,纸质钱包也是一种安全的选择,用户可以将私钥和对应的钱包地址打印出来并妥善保管,确保不被他人接触。这种方法不依赖于网络,有效降低了数字盗窃的风险,但要确保纸张防水和不可磨损。
最后,用户还可以利用密码管理工具,将私钥和助记词存储在加密形式的环境中,这样一来,即使计算机被入侵,未授权的用户仍然无法获取私钥。定期备份私钥,并确保使用最新版本的加密软件更新,都能帮助用户提升资产的安全性。
区块链交易具有不可逆性,这意味着一旦资金从一个钱包地址转移到另一个钱包地址,交易将无法逆转。这个特性体现在交易确认的过程中,每笔交易在区块链上得到确认后,就成为了不可更改的记录。用户在发起转账时必须非常谨慎,因为一旦地址输入错误,资产将永久丢失。
因此,有必要在交易之前仔细检查和确认钱包地址。许多钱包应用程序都增加了对输入地址的自动检查,以减少错误发生的可能性。此外,使用二维码或复制粘贴地址的方式,也是防止手动输入错误的有效手段。
为了降低因地址错误带来的风险,用户还可以使用小额转账的方式,确认地址正确后再进行大额转账。尽管这种方法需要增加一些时间和步骤,但能有效防止损失。
在决定选择哪种钱包地址类型时,用户需要考虑几个因素,包括目的、隐私需求以及交易的便利性。比如,若用户希望进行常规的比特币交易,则P2PKH地址可能是最合适的选择;而对于需要多重签名的交易,P2SH地址则更为合适。
此外,用户应当关注钱包软件的支持情况,确保所选地址类型能得到良好的兼容。近年来,随着隔离见证技术的普及,越来越多的用户开始转向SegWit地址(以“bc1”开头),该地址类型提供了更高的交易效率和更低的费用。
另一个重要考虑因素是隐私问题,若用户特别关注隐私,应该选择一次性地址来接收付款,这样有助于增加匿名性,防止资产跟踪。综合考虑以上因素,用户在选择钱包地址时可以根据需求做出最理想的选择。
区块链钱包与传统银行账户有着本质的不同,这些区别体现在多个方面。首先,区块链钱包是去中心化的,而银行账户则必须依靠银行这一中心化机构来管理资金。换句话说,用户拥有私人控制区块链资产的权利,不必担心中心化实体的干预或限制。
其次,区块链交易的透明性更高,所有交易信息都记录在公开的区块链上,任何人都可以查看交易过程,这种透明性在传统银行体系中是无法实现的。
再者,区块链钱包的交易费用通常相对于银行处理的费用要低很多,用户在转账时只需支付相应的网络费用,而不必担心高额的手续费。
当然,区块链钱包也存在一些劣势,例如一旦私钥丢失便无法找回资产,而银行账户则提供了更多的找回资产的手段。此外,区块链资产的波动性较大,相对于传统货币而言,用户在使用时需更加谨慎。
综上所述,区块链钱包地址的概念和应用是理解区块链技术的基础。通过对区块链钱包地址的深入分析与相关问题的探讨,本文旨在帮助读者更全面地了解区块链技术的运作。无论是数字货币的投资者还是对区块链感兴趣的用户,在使用和管理区块链钱包地址时,都能通过合理的选择和安全的措施,充分发挥区块链技术在数字资产管理中的潜力。